MY GREATEST RACE EAMONN MARTIN Bislett Games, Oslo, July 2, 1988 – 10,000m, first place, 27:23.06
I was still working for Ford at that point – officially as a testing and development engineer, testing all of the various components around the car. When I came back from the 1984 Olympic Games, the powers that be there met me and asked: “Is there anything we can do to help?”
I'd gone to Europe after those Olympics and raced in Cologne and Koblenz, as did Dave Moorcroft, and I spent quite a bit of time with him. He told me that he'd tried full-time working, part-time working and being a full-time athlete.
